Stony in Bloom<br />

Stony in Bloom has once again created beautiful<br />

summer displays, particularly with the revamped Library<br />

Bed which now looks stunning. It was filled with plants<br />

bought through sponsorship with McCarthy and Stone.<br />

The RHS rewarded the pupils of St Mary and St Giles<br />

school with a large consignment of seedlings for<br />

attaining Level 4 of the Campaign for School Gardening.<br />

They are now planted and the children are waiting to<br />

harvest the thriving lettuces.<br />

SSIB had a successful Plant Sale at the York House<br />

Coffee Morning, making £600 to keep the town looking<br />

beautiful. The Town Crier let everyone know and<br />

introduced the Bard, Sam and Isobel the Junior Bard.<br />

Isobel had written fabulous poems to celebrate the<br />

occasion and the SSIB 10 year anniversary.<br />

The sun shone for the Bluebell Party at Bluebell Wood.<br />

The Hobby Horse Nursery children enjoyed the<br />

cupcakes and bluebells.<br />

SSIB volunteers were busy during StonyLive! with a<br />

childrens’ hanging basket workshop in Fullers Slade and<br />

at the Big Lunch in Wolverton Road Recreation Ground.<br />

The children enthusiastically planted 99 pots and<br />

baskets for their homes.<br />

These events were sponsored by MK Community<br />

Foundation.<br />

Wishing SSIB good luck with the Britain in Bloom<br />

judging, which takes place on 9 <strong>July</strong>. Their Community<br />

Tidy Day is 30 June; please try to spare some time to<br />

help to get the town looking at its best.<br />
